About the Role

The Service Management Administrator is responsible for producing service reporting packs and performing data analysis to demonstrate service performance to key customer and Gamma stakeholders, ensuring transparency and alignment with contractual obligations. The role also supports the wider service management function through various administrative tasks.

Responsibilities

  • Achieve and exceed KPI targets while delivering reporting aligned to contractual SLAs.
  • Produce clear, engaging performance reports demonstrating service outcomes.
  • Analyze data to identify trends, insights, and areas for service improvement.
  • Investigate SLA breaches, identify root causes, and support CSI initiatives.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with key stakeholders.
  • Recommend and implement improvements across systems, processes, and reporting (including use of AI tools).
  • Maintain accurate documentation and data across CRM and internal systems.
  • Represent the Gamma brand professionally, promoting high customer service standards and engaging in ongoing training.

Requirements

  • Eligible to work in the UK.
  • Pass a basic DBS check.

Skills

  • Strong MS Office skills, particularly Excel (intermediate to advanced).
  • Experience in data analysis, reporting, and producing management information (MI).
  • Proven experience working with SLAs/KPIs and delivering performance reporting.
  • Familiarity with CRM systems (e.g. ServiceNow, Salesforce) is advantageous.
  • Familiarity with network monitoring tools (e.g. SolarWinds) is advantageous.
  • Experience within data, telecoms, or related technical environments preferred.
  • Strong problem-solving skills.
  • Strong analytical thinking.
  • Strong attention to detail.
  • Ability to manage and prioritise workloads under pressure.
  • Excellent communication skills.
  • Excellent stakeholder management skills.
  • Proactive approach.
  • Collaborative approach.
  • Commitment to continuous learning and improvement.
  • Understanding of ITIL best practice is beneficial.
